Hi All, I'm not sure that this is the right place to post this, but it seems that smartmontools that I have installed through port isn't scanning drive when I have the appropriate configuration file at /opt/local/etc/smartd.conf configured.
Here's the relevant line to run a short scan at 5AM every morning and then a long scan at 6AM: /dev/disk0 -H -l error -l selftest -f -s (S/../.././05|L/../.././06) -m [email protected] I took a look at the console, and saw the following lines when the scanning was supposed to occur: Nov 25 05:22:24 Ubences-Intel-iMac.local smartd[152]: Authorization, server not available Nov 25 05:22:24 Ubences-Intel-iMac.local smartd[152]: Device: /dev/disk0, execute Short Self-Test failed. Nov 25 06:22:25 Ubences-Intel-iMac.local smartd[152]: Device: /dev/disk0, execute Long Self-Test failed. What stands out to me is the first line "Authorization, server not available". I've tried looking for info on this particular output, but I can't find anything to trace back to how this is occurring? I think this might not have been working since Mavericks. It used to work perfectly in Lion and Mountain Lion. I'm running the latest version of smartmontools that MacPorts has available [6.2]. Has anyone else run into this error...? -Ubence
